"Some mothers force or coerce their daughters into sex work so they can buy drugs or pay off drug debts, the report notes.

"As well, some family members consciously force children as young as six years old into the sex trade. These children are given drugs to ease the pain and awkwardness of the situation - a practice that exposes them to drugs at an early age, and consequently may create an addiction situation," Dalley writes.

Sparse as information was in 2008, Dalley found more than 400 children, some as young as 11, were reported as working for pimps in Calgary.

Some traffickers prey on victims at parties, shopping malls and bus stations, while others attend community events frequented by children and teens. Some pretend to be in love with their victims - a tactic seen several times throughout the GTA - and others recruit girls as part of an invitation to join a gang. Once they've got the girls working, pimps take their earnings.

"They become Canada's forgotten kids. They're consistently trafficked. They're consistently re-victimized."

Paterson helped out former Toronto juvenile task force cop Dave Perry at Investigative Solutions Network with GTA research for Dalley's report.

"This is not a Toronto or a Montreal or a Vancouver or a highly urbanized environment issue. This is a national Canadian issue. Children are being exploited and children are being abused," Paterson said. "It's this whole perception of choice that just drives me crazy. This is not choice. This is guys who go out to strip clubs and go, 'Oh wow, they're making $1,500 a week.' Well actually, no they're not ... They're trafficked. And most of them are drug-addicted."
